Gomphonema constrictum f. italica (Kützing) Foged 1964

Publication Details
Gomphonema constrictum f. italica (Kützing) Foged 1964: 137; pl.20, fig.13

Published in: Foged, N. (1964). Freshwater diatoms from Spitsbergen. Tromsö Museums Skrifter 11: 1-204, 22 pl.

Type Species
The type species (lectotype) of the genus Gomphonema is Gomphonema acuminatum Ehrenberg.

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Gomphonema italicum Kützing.

Basionym
Gomphonema italicum Kützing

Origin of Species Name
Adjective A (Latin), constricted.
